1. Music Discovery through Videos:
Many streaming services now offer music videos alongside audio tracks, allowing users to discover new music in a visually compelling way. This has become a powerful tool for artists to connect with their fans and create a more engaging listening experience.
2. Live Concert Streaming:
With the rise of live streaming platforms like Twitch and YouTube Live, artists are now able to broadcast their concerts and performances to a global audience in real-time. This has enabled fans from all over the world to experience live music like never before.
3. Original Content:
Streaming services are investing heavily in producing original music and video content to attract and retain subscribers. This includes exclusive music documentaries, concerts, and series that are only available on a specific platform.
4. Personalized Recommendations:
Both music and video streaming services use sophisticated algorithms to analyze user behavior and preferences to provide personalized recommendations. This helps users discover new content that aligns with their interests and tastes.
5. Collaborations and Cross-Promotions:
Artists and content creators often collaborate with streaming services to promote their work and reach a wider audience. This includes exclusive releases, curated playlists, and promotional campaigns that leverage the platform’s reach and influence.
6. Licensing and Royalties:
The intersection of music and video streaming services has also raised questions about licensing and royalties for artists and content creators. As streaming continues to dominate the music and entertainment industry, ensuring fair compensation for creators remains a hotly debated topic.

FAQs:
Q: Are music and video streaming services free?
A: While some streaming services offer a free tier with ads, most platforms require a subscription for full access to their content library.
Q: Can I download music and videos for offline playback?
A: Many streaming services offer the option to download content for offline playback, allowing users to enjoy their favorite music and videos without an internet connection.
Q: How do streaming services pay artists and content creators?
A: Streaming services pay royalties to artists and content creators based on a complex formula that takes into account factors such as streams, subscriber numbers, and licensing agreements.
Q: Are there any legal issues related to streaming music and videos?
A: Streaming services must navigate a complex web of licensing agreements and copyright laws to ensure that they have the rights to distribute music and videos on their platform. Violating these laws can result in legal repercussions for both the platform and the user.
